An analogy I've heard before and can't remember where is that having a business is like building a building. Before anything is built you have to do a lot of work. You have to clear the area, and level it and then you can lay for foundation. So far nothing looks pretty, you don't have anything exciting to show people. But now you get to build the house brick by brick. One small action at a time. Still you can look around and think you have nothing exciting to show for all your hard work, so you want to start putting in fancy details, maybe you want to stop laying bricks and plan out all the interior decor, or even build a window. But how helpful is it to have any of those things if you don't have a building? Are they important to the finished product? SURE they are. But they do nothing to help you get to your finished goal until you are in the right part of the process.

It's the same with our businesses. And yet people in mlm, especially woman who don't have a ton of business experience, like I didn't when I first started, we spend so much time on things that actually don't matter. Because the end goal is always sales. One of my favorite examples of this is business cards. And I'll admit it, I made business cards when I first started. I did a few events in my first 6 months and so I felt like "I have to have business cards because then I'll look more professional and people need a way to contact me and I can write the name of the products they wanted". But can I tell you a secret? Business cards are the most useless thing ever! I'm serious! I'm not just being dramatic. I think in our parent's or grandparents generation they were important and valued but now they are useless. No one hangs onto business cards and then actually does something with them. I handed out at least a hundred business cards in those first 6 months. Do you know how many people reached out to me? ZERO. ZERO! Business cards are really just a crap shoot into the dark hoping that 1. They will hold onto and wont just toss it into the trash in a few days and 2. They will someday see it, remember how awesome the product was and then reach out and buy. That's a whole lotta wishing and hoping and in my opinion, doesn't sound like a good business practice to be spending my time and money on. Does it to you? Now, I don't carry around business cards. I don't waist my time on them. I'll maybe take them with me when I go to a networking type event, but even then most the time I don't because I know if someone is actually really interested in working with me than they will remember my name. They'll pop online for a quick second and find me. Business cards are not sales generating and yet I cannot even tell you how many times I see women in the company I work with talking online about where to get them made, what design is best, glossy or matte, ya de da de da so much time and energy spent on something that DOESNT MATTER. I think you guys need to do this too. Take an honest look at what you are spending your time doing, what you qualify as "working". One good way to do this is to write everything you did last week done and then if it is a sales generating to do put a star by it, if it's not then put a line through it. Now do the same thing with your to do list for this week. I know it might seem a little hard because you see other people doing those non sales things, but guys, it really just isn't worth your time 90% of the time. You are a business woman now, and you need to treat your time with respect and put a price tag on it. Be serious about what you choose to do or not do, and the bank account will start reflecting that.
